暂无图片
暂无图片
暂无图片
暂无图片
暂无图片

机器学习笔记2-Python环境配置

Thomas的日常笔记库 2022-11-26
550

总概

为实现机器学习算法,采用近几年来流行的编程语言——Python。要在个人电脑上执行Python语言,需要配置相应的编程环境,具体将涉及以下3种软件的安装和配置。

  • Anaconda
  • PyCharm
  • Jupyter Notebook

Anaconda

软件下载网址:https://www.anaconda.com/

相应版本选择:因可以设置虚拟环境,所以可不用注意版本,直接下载最新版本即可。

安装注意事项:安装路径可选择非系统盘,安装过程中注意勾选添加环境变量。

验证安装成功:打开命令提示符(cmd),然后输入,conda –version,显示版本号即说明安装成功。例如 conda 4.8.2.

虚拟环境创建:所谓虚拟环境就是建立一个独立的空间,这样这个独立空间里的第三方库就不会跟系统里的Python空间里的第三方库起冲突。

  • 找到Anaconda安装盘,并在硬盘路径处输入cmd
  • 输入命令 conda create -n ‘虚拟环境名字’ python=3.6 (虚拟环境名字根据自己需要创建,python版本号也可根据自己需要进行设置,这里写了3.6)
  • 回车后就会进行安装,安装完成后,可以对环境进行激活,命令为conda activate ‘虚拟环境名字’。

PyCharm

软件下载网址:https://www.jetbrains.com/pycharm/

相应版本选择:个人学习使用,选择社区版本就够用了。

安装注意事项:无。

代码环境连接

  • 打开Pycharm

  • 新建路径,如图1左,这边对路径进行设置,例如,设置为pythontest,如图1右

  • 选择所创建的虚拟环境的代码解释器

    • 点击Existing Interpreter的路径选择

    • 点击Virtualenv Environment,如图2所示

    • 接着,找到Anaconda3的安装路径,再找到envs的文件夹,再找到你上面创建的虚拟环境名字所对应的文件夹,找到python.exe,选择即可。

    • 例如最后呈现的路径为F:\ProgramData\Anaconda3\envs\d2l\python.exe,这里的虚拟环境名字为d2l

    • 进而,可以通过创建一个python文件测试是否配置成功,一般安装好虚拟环境后,是会有numpy库的,所以可以通过简单的numpy版本查看来验证是否配置好了pycharm里面的python虚拟环境。如下图3所示,可以看到环境基本配置完成,接下来,就是想要什么库,装什么库就好。

Jupyter Notebook

在基础学习阶段,Jupyter Notebook的可视化更有利用学习,所以,可以安装一个,安装方法也很简单。

  • 用Pycharm打开你刚刚创建好的项目文件,然后,打开Terminal,如下图4所示。

  • 在里面输入 conda install jupyter notebook 即可

  • 然后在终端输入 jupyter notebook 就可以打开了,如下图5所示

  • 但是你会发现,你这样打开,这里面只能找到一个文件,那么还有一种打开方式,可以让你在任何你想要的文件夹里面打开。比如我想看到F盘里面的所有文件,那么具体操作如下

    • 在硬盘路径里输入cmd,如图6所示

    • 输入 conda activate d2l  (这步是为了让你的notebook可以调用你想要的虚拟环境里的所有库)

    • 输入jupyter notebook  (这步回车完后,你就可以看到浏览器里面的jupyter notebook了,如下图7,里面就可以看到你F盘里所有的文件了。)

    • 测试是否包含你的虚拟环境的所有库,可以新建一个python文件,例如,d2l这个虚拟环境里面是有torch的,而初始安装的虚拟环境是不包括这个。所以,可以输入几句简单的语句来进行测试,如下图8所示,没报错,即成功。

综上,基本语言环境就配置完成了。

文章转载自Thomas的日常笔记库,如果涉嫌侵权,请发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

评论